The invention discloses a hanging beam and a hanging frame of a container. The lifting beam comprises a limb beam and a lifting lug plate; one side face of each lifting lug plate is attached to and connected to a first limb beam, the other side face of each lifting lug plate is attached to and connected to a second limb beam, the first lifting parts are located on the upper sides of the limb beams, the second lifting parts are located on the lower sides of the limb beams, the lifting lug plates comprise the first lifting lug plates and the second lifting lug plates, and the first lifting lug plates and the second lifting lug plates are arranged at intervals in the length direction of the limb beams. And the minimum size between the second lifting part of the first lifting lug plate and the second lifting part of the second lifting lug plate is greater than the width size of a standard container. Therefore, when the container is lifted through the lifting appliance, the minimum size between the second lifting part of the first lifting lug plate and the second lifting part of the second lifting lug plate is larger than the width size of a standard container in the length direction of the limb beam, the situation that a sling scratches and extrudes a container body of the container can be avoided, and then a coating on the outer surface of the container is prevented from being damaged; and the container is prevented from being damaged.
